Introducing Roland, my Felicia Rat. He's a '99 (Not retro I know) Skoda Felicia 1.3Mpi, that I have just done a deal with my Skoda Felicia Pickup for. Plans are to finish off the de-handleing and then a full rub down and respray, with the possibility of euro style. I'm currently thinking nato green, with a stenciled Skoda winged arrow, or the new bright yellow that the new Skoda Octavia vRS comes in. Comments welcome, I know its not to a lot of peoples tastes, but at the moment it basically stands me at sod all
